Yes, the radios and stereos we offer are specifically designed for jobsite use. They are built to withstand dust, debris, impacts, and other common hazards found on construction sites. Look for features like roll cages, reinforced housings, and weather resistance when selecting a model.

Consider factors like durability, sound quality, and connectivity options. Look for radios with rugged construction, multiple power sources (AC and battery), and compatibility with Bluetooth or auxiliary inputs for connecting your devices. Also, consider the radio's size and portability for easy transport around the jobsite.

Many of our jobsite radios, including those from DeWALT, offer Bluetooth connectivity. This allows you to easily stream music and other audio from your smartphone or other Bluetooth-enabled devices. Check the product specifications for Bluetooth compatibility before making your purchase.

Some DeWALT jobsite radios are compatible with DeWALT power tool batteries. This provides a convenient power source when AC power is not available. Check the product description to confirm battery compatibility with your existing DeWALT battery platform.
